The program begins by reading input data from a file and initializing system parameters. It then processes the data to extract relevant information about buses, generators, loads, transmission lines, and STATCOM placements. The Y-bus matrix is formed based on the network topology and line parameters. The Newton-Raphson method is applied in an iterative manner to calculate the load flow, with adjustments made to STATCOM control variables during each iteration. The load flow solution converges when the mismatch between the calculated and specified values is minimized.
The STATCOMs provide reactive power compensation to control bus voltage magnitudes and improve system stability. The results are displayed, showing the final voltage magnitudes and phase angles at each bus, as well as the STATCOM control variables (Vsh and Thst). The program can be used for power system analysis and optimization to ensure stable and efficient operation.
